Bug#626220: Did not support Intel 82579LM Gigabit Ethernet (needs current e1000e)



Package: debian-installer
Severity: normal

I recently installed Debian stable on a Lenovo ThinkPad X220.  This
laptop has the following ethernet controller:

00:19.0 Ethernet controller: Intel Corporation 82579LM Gigabit Network Connection (rev 04)

Current versions of the e1000e driver handle this card just fine, but
I'd guess the e1000e driver in stable's kernel doesn't.  I ended up
having to install via wireless.
